Abstract

Finite element programs were executed on scalar machines and a vector processor to evaluate the differences in machines and the effect of writing the code to take the maximum advantage of vector processing. The vector processor ran the original models 17.7 times faster than the scalar machine, and the vectorized code ran 12.0 times faster than the scalar code.
